我是跟野兽差不了多少 2025-05-11 21:35 采纳率: 97.9%
浏览 4
已采纳

在Excel中如何快速将上标文本替换为正常格式?

在Excel中,如果遇到上标文本(如“H₂O”),需要将其转换为正常格式(如“H2O”),可以使用以下方法:首先复制一个包含上标的单元格,然后选择“编辑”菜单下的“查找和选择”功能,点击“替换”。在弹出的窗口中,将光标置于“查找内容”框内,点击“格式”按钮,选择“字体”,然后勾选“上标”选项并确定。接着,在“替换为”框内输入相同字符,但不带格式。点击“全部替换”即可完成转换。 需要注意的是,此方法仅适用于已标记为上标的数字或字母。如果数据量较大且上标样式不统一,建议先用文本编辑器(如Notepad++)处理,再导入Excel。此外,确保备份原始文件,以免误操作导致数据丢失。
  • 写回答

1条回答 默认 最新

  • 火星没有北极熊 2025-05-11 21:35
    关注

    1. 问题概述

    在Excel中处理包含上标文本(如“H₂O”)时,需要将其转换为正常格式(如“H2O”)。这是一个常见的数据清理任务,尤其当数据量较大或样式不统一时,挑战性会更高。以下将逐步介绍解决方法,并从技术深度和广度角度进行分析。

    1.1 常见问题背景

    • Excel中默认的查找替换功能无法直接识别上标字符。
    • 数据来源多样,可能导致上标格式不一致。
    • 手动逐个修改效率低下且容易出错。

    2. 解决方案详解

    以下是具体的操作步骤和注意事项:

    2.1 方法一:使用Excel内置功能

    1. 复制一个包含上标的单元格。
    2. 选择“编辑”菜单下的“查找和选择”功能,点击“替换”。
    3. 在弹出的窗口中,将光标置于“查找内容”框内,点击“格式”按钮,选择“字体”,然后勾选“上标”选项并确定。
    4. 在“替换为”框内输入相同字符,但不带格式。
    5. 点击“全部替换”完成转换。

    此方法仅适用于已标记为上标的数字或字母。

    2.2 方法二:结合外部工具处理

    如果数据量较大且上标样式不统一,可以先用文本编辑器(如Notepad++)处理:

    步骤操作说明
    1将Excel文件导出为纯文本格式(如CSV)。
    2使用Notepad++打开文件,通过正则表达式批量替换上标字符。
    3保存修改后的文件,并重新导入Excel。

    3. 技术分析与扩展

    以下从技术深度和广度角度分析问题及解决方案:

    3.1 深度分析:为什么Excel查找替换功能需要特殊设置?

    Excel中的查找替换功能默认只匹配字符内容,而不考虑格式。因此,若要查找特定格式(如上标),需要通过“格式”按钮指定条件。这一机制使得Excel能够区分普通字符和带有格式的字符。

    3.2 广度分析:其他场景的应用

    类似问题不仅限于上标文本。例如,处理带下划线、斜体或其他特殊格式的文本时,也可以采用类似方法。此外,在自动化脚本开发中,可以利用VBA或Python进一步提升效率。

    4. 流程图展示

    以下是方法一的操作流程图:

    graph TD;
        A[开始] --> B[复制包含上标的单元格];
        B --> C[打开“查找和选择”功能];
        C --> D[设置查找条件为上标格式];
        D --> E[输入替换内容];
        E --> F[执行“全部替换”];
        F --> G[完成转换];
    

    通过上述流程,用户可以清晰地理解每一步操作的意义。

    5. 注意事项

    • 确保备份原始文件,以免误操作导致数据丢失。
    • 对于复杂数据集,建议先测试小范围数据以验证方法有效性。
    • 熟悉多种工具(如Excel、Notepad++、VBA等)有助于提高工作效率。
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 已采纳回答 10月23日
  • 创建了问题 5月11日